Manufacturing Quality Control of Sucrose octaacetate

Test Item Common Test Methods Method Summary
Appearance and Physical Form Visual inspection, Melting point determination Observe the sample's color and state (typically white or off-white crystalline powder) by visual inspection, and determine the melting point using capillary method or digital melting point apparatus (the melting point of sucrose octaacetate is approximately 78–82 °C) to assess purity and physical consistency.
Identification Fourier Transform Infrared Spectroscopy (FT-IR), Proton Nuclear Magnetic Resonance (¹H NMR) FT-IR confirms molecular structure through characteristic absorption peaks (e.g., ester carbonyl C=O at ~1740 cm⁻¹, acetyl C–O at ~1230 cm⁻¹); ¹H NMR identifies proton signals from acetyl groups (δ ≈ 2.0–2.1 ppm) and sucrose backbone protons to verify compound identity.
Assay High-Performance Liquid Chromatography (HPLC) Use a reversed-phase C18 column with methanol-water or acetonitrile-water as mobile phase under isocratic or gradient elution. Detect with a UV detector (typically 210–220 nm) and calculate the main component content using external standard or area normalization method; generally requires ≥98.0%.
Related Substances (Impurities) HPLC (with high-resolution conditions) Optimize chromatographic conditions (e.g., extend run time, adjust gradient) based on assay method to separate and quantify potential impurities (e.g., partially acetylated products, degradation products). Typically limits: individual impurity ≤0.5%, total impurities ≤1.0%.
Loss on Drying Thermogravimetric Analysis (TGA) or Constant Weight Drying Method Dry the sample at 105 °C until constant weight, then calculate the percentage weight loss to evaluate moisture and volatile content; typically requires ≤0.5%.
Sulfated Ash (Residue on Ignition) High-Temperature Incineration Method The sample is charred and then ignited in a muffle furnace at 700–800 °C until constant weight. The remaining inorganic residue is weighed to control inorganic impurities; generally requires ≤0.1%.
Heavy Metals Atomic Absorption Spectroscopy (AAS) or Inductively Coupled Plasma Mass Spectrometry (ICP-MS) After acid digestion of the sample, determine total heavy metal content (e.g., lead, arsenic, cadmium, mercury) using AAS or ICP-MS; typically requires total heavy metals ≤10 ppm.
Water Content Karl Fischer Titration Use volumetric or coulometric Karl Fischer titration to accurately measure trace water content in the sample; generally requires ≤0.5%.

Technical Specifications of Sucrose octaacetate

Test Item Specification
Appearance White crystalline solid
Purity >=98.0%
Melting Point 127–131°C
Water Content (KF) <=0.5%
Total Impurities <=2.0%
Single Impurity <=0.5%
Optical Rotation +57.0 to +60.5° (c=1, CHCl3)
Residue on Ignition <=0.1%
Heavy Metals <=10 ppm
